パーティションテーブル/不良HDDの回復

パーティションテーブル/不良HDDの回復

ハードドライブにいくつか問題があり、ハードドライブが破損しているようです。

Seagate 500GBハードドライブ

ハードドライブにファイルをコピーすると問題が発生し始め、シャットダウンして再び表示され、BIOS でも認識されなくなりました。認識されてもマウントできないか、パーティション テーブルが破損しているようです。

GParted Live CD を使用して TestDisk を実行し、「analayze」を実行してパーティション テーブルの回復を試みて、表示された Windows パーティションに書き込みました。その後、YouTube のガイドに従ってパーティションをマウントしました。Partprobe -> sync -> mount /dev/sda1 /mnt/ を使用しました。

私が受け取ったエラーは

スーパーブロックを読み取れません

その後、mount -t ntfs /dev/sda1 /mnt/ を試したところ、次の結果が得られました。

ブートセクタの読み取りエラー: 入出力エラー '/dev/sda1' のマウントに失敗しました: 入出力エラー NTFS に不整合があるか、ハードウェア障害があるか、または SoftRAID/FakeRAID ハードウェアです。最初のケースでは、Windows で chkdsk /f を実行し、Windows を 2 回再起動します。/f パラメータの使用は非常に重要です。デバイスが SoftRAID/FakeRAID の場合は、まずそれをアクティブ化し、/dev/mapper/ ディレクトリの下に別のデバイスをマウントします (例: /dev/mapper/nvidia_eahaabcc1)。詳細については、「dmraid」のドキュメントを参照してください。

ここからどう進めばいいのか全く分からないので、このドライブを修復するためにあなたの助けが必要です。

注: パーティション テーブルを書き込んだ後、fdisk -li にアクセスすると、ディスクにあった他のパーティションが表示されなくなります。これは、最初のパーティションの書き込みを使用してそれらを削除したことを意味しますか?? :(

この件に関して、どんな形であれご協力いただければ幸いです。

答え1

ハード ディスクに問題がないことが確実でない限り、従来のイメージング ソフトウェアを信頼しません。

Linux Live CD から試すことをお勧めしますdd_rescue。私は Knoppix を好みます。これはドライブのビット単位のコピーを作成し、不良セクターに遭遇した場合はそれをスキップしてクローン作成プロセスを続行します。基本的にセクターを読み取ってドライブのミラー イメージを作成するだけなので、構造が台無しになることはありません。不良セクターがそれほど多くないと仮定すると、ドライブからデータの大部分を取得できるはずです。

ご存知かと思いますが、気をつけてこのようなツールを使用する場合、誤って使用するとデータが破壊される可能性があります。

編集:

こちらは

あなたの場合、ドライブ全体を取得して、2 番目のドライブにコピーします。 を使用して、fdisk -lどのドライブがどこにあるかを調べます。次に、次のようなものを使用します。

dd_rescue /dev/sda dev/sdb

/dev/sda が不良ドライブで、/dev/sdb が正常ドライブであると仮定します。これは、ドライブ 1 (sda) からドライブ 2 (sdb) にすべてをコピーすることを意味します。このコマンドを 4 回チェックして、正しい方法 (不良 -> 正常) でコピーしていることを確認することがいかに重要であるかを強調することはできません。また、コピー先の既知の正常なドライブが少なくとも元のドライブと同じ大きさではありません。元のドライブが 500 GB の場合、500 GB 以上の交換用ドライブが必要になります。

関連情報